Japan Energy Capacitor Market Trends and Innovation Trajectories
Emerging trends in Japan’s energy capacitor sector revolve around miniaturization, enhanced energy density, and improved thermal stability. The integration of AI and IoT technologies into capacitor manufacturing and monitoring systems is transforming operational efficiencies and predictive maintenance capabilities. Additionally, the shift towards environmentally friendly materials, such as biodegradable dielectrics, aligns with Japan’s sustainability commitments.
Innovations are primarily driven by collaborations between academia and industry, fostering breakthroughs in solid-state capacitor technology and high-voltage applications. The adoption of advanced manufacturing techniques, including automation and precision engineering, ensures product reliability and scalability. As Japan accelerates its renewable energy deployment, the demand for innovative energy storage solutions, including capacitors with superior cycle life and energy retention, is expected to surge, shaping the industry’s future trajectory.

Competitive Landscape and Strategic Positioning in Japan Energy Capacitor Market
The competitive landscape is defined by a handful of dominant players with extensive R&D capabilities and global footprints. Murata Manufacturing and TDK are notable for their diversified product portfolios and strategic alliances, enabling them to lead technological advancements. Nichicon and Taiyo Yuden focus heavily on niche segments such as automotive and industrial applications, leveraging their specialized expertise.
Emerging entrants and startups are disrupting traditional dynamics by introducing innovative materials and manufacturing processes. Strategic positioning involves balancing innovation with cost competitiveness, expanding into high-growth sectors like electric vehicles and renewable integration. Companies are increasingly investing in sustainability initiatives, aiming to develop eco-friendly capacitor solutions that meet international standards and appeal to global markets.
Japan Energy Capacitor Market Regulatory Environment and Policy Impact
Japan’s regulatory landscape significantly influences the energy capacitor industry, with policies emphasizing renewable energy adoption, grid modernization, and environmental sustainability. Government incentives, subsidies, and standards such as the Green Growth Strategy foster innovation and market expansion. The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ry (METI) actively promotes R&D funding and international collaborations to enhance technological leadership.
Environmental regulations targeting hazardous materials and waste management compel manufacturers to adopt greener materials and recycling practices. Additionally, import-export policies and trade agreements impact supply chains and market access. Navigating this complex regulatory environment requires strategic compliance and proactive engagement with policymakers to leverage incentives and mitigate risks associated with policy shifts.
